未反映 Hive 配置
Hive configuration is not reflected
我正在使用 hive-site.xml 来更改一些配置参数。例如。
<property>
<name>hive.execution.engine</name>
<value>tez</value>
</property>
但是当我使用以下命令使用直线连接到配置单元服务器时 -
$HIVE_HOME/bin/beeline -u jdbc:hive2://localhost:10000
它不保留服务器配置。即当我 运行 任何查询时,它总是使用 MR 作业,但是我将引擎配置为 tez。但是如果我这样做的话,在直线上
set hive.execution.engine=tez;
它使用tez。为什么尽管在 hite-site.xml 中设置了这个,但配置没有反映出来。或者直线覆盖所有配置?
我有多个配置单元服务器实例 运行,因为我的直线连接到未读取更新配置的那个。一旦我杀死所有实例并只启动一个实例,我就可以看到配置已被选中。
我正在使用 hive-site.xml 来更改一些配置参数。例如。
<property>
<name>hive.execution.engine</name>
<value>tez</value>
</property>
但是当我使用以下命令使用直线连接到配置单元服务器时 -
$HIVE_HOME/bin/beeline -u jdbc:hive2://localhost:10000
它不保留服务器配置。即当我 运行 任何查询时,它总是使用 MR 作业,但是我将引擎配置为 tez。但是如果我这样做的话,在直线上
set hive.execution.engine=tez;
它使用tez。为什么尽管在 hite-site.xml 中设置了这个,但配置没有反映出来。或者直线覆盖所有配置?
我有多个配置单元服务器实例 运行,因为我的直线连接到未读取更新配置的那个。一旦我杀死所有实例并只启动一个实例,我就可以看到配置已被选中。